Windows support?
The bad thing is/was: I could not access my data from my windows computer. To my knowledge there is no (windows based) app capable of that.
Solution
I installed the Windows subsystem for Android and sideloaded F-Droid (apk). Then, through F-Droid, installed DAVx5 and jtxBoard and setup all the permissions. All fine.👍
Issues
Just after a few tests I found two strange behaviors.
Notes with (hidden) hyperlinks
When reading a note containing hyperlinks, the links are not visible
In editing mode all shows up as it should
One note is missing in notes overview
One note was not showing up in the notes overview pane at all. It was also not found by searching for it. This note was a linked note from within a task!
Notes overview not showing note TestNote:
Within "native" Android on my smartphone the note shows up as expected after syncing...
These are not big issues from my point of view and there is probably hardly anybody using the Windows Subsystem approach at all, but i wanted to share my approach and my findings here. ;-) Maybe there is an easy solution to it?
